Stanley Holderman, age 92, of Warsaw, passed away surrounded by his family on February 19, 2026. Born on December 17, 1933 to Roy and Mary Ethel (Gragg) Holderman in Warsaw, IN. He graduated from Atwood High School in 1951. On March 31, 1956 he married Aleta Watkins and they raised two children, Larry and Bryan.

Stan was a man of many talents and interests. He and his beloved wife, Aleta, worked hard on their farm, cultivating grain and raising poultry. Stan’s career path showcased his commitment to his community; Following his retirement from the Sheriff's Department, he continued his work in public service as an investigator for the Kosciusko County Prosecutor's Office.

In addition to his law enforcement career, Stan was an avid firearms instructor for over 27 years, sharing his passion for safety and proficiency with many. His adventurous spirit led him to become a private pilot, proud owner of a Cessna 172.

He was a member of the Echoes of the Past, where he served as past co-chairman. He was also a former president of the Kosciusko County Fraternal Order of Police and a Lifetime member of the NRA.

He carried great pride in his military service, having served in the Army during the Korean Era before his honorable discharge.

Stan is survived by his loving wife, Aleta Holderman, and their children, Larry (Darlene) Holderman and Bryan (Shelley) Holderman. He found great joy in his grandchildren, Amanda (Dan) Jeffries, Matthew (Rebekah) Holderman, Anne (Taylor) Fanning, and Margaret "Maggie" (Vaughn) Persinger, as well as in his great-grandchildren: Alexis, Madelyn, Natalie, Boston, Judge, Quincy, Charlie, and Miles.

He was preceded in death by his parents and his siblings: Maxine Haney, Betty Clingenpeel, Max Holderman, Imogene Hawkins, and Shirley Holderman.
